✍🏽 CBSE Exams: Students not satisifed with their assessment can give the optional Class 12 Board exams between August 15 and September 15, “subject to the situation being conducive”.

⚔️ Bengal Violence: Calcutta HC order the National Human Rights Commission to probe allegations of post-poll violence in West Bengal. Panel will discover those responsible and officers who kept silent. The Centre, meanwhile, has initiated penalties against former Bengal chief secretary and now adviser to the CM, Alapan Bandyopadhyay.

🤝 Anti-BJP: Nationalist Congress Party will host a meeting of opposition leaders to discuss ways and means to band together against the BJP. This comes after its chief Sharad Pawar met Prashant Kishor for the second time in 10 days. The Congress that is not part of the meeting, meanwhile, has called a meeting of its top leaders in its first such meeting after election defeats in Kerala, West Bengal and Assam.

🗳️ Yogi for CM, Modi for Win: Stamping out speculations over who will lead the BJP’s campaign in next year’s elections in Uttar Pradesh, newly-appointed party vice-president A K Sharma has said it will be Yogi Adityanath, and says “the name and patronage of this great public personality (Modi) are enough to win the upcoming elections“. Earlier, deputy CM Keshav Prasad Maurya and Labour minister had stoked speculations after they said that the CM face was yet to be decided.

🤜🤛 Cong Feud: After Navjot Singh Sidhu’s public attack, the Congress has once again summoned senior leaders, including CM Amarinder Singh, from Punjab for talks. The infighting threatens the party’s prospects before elections next year.

👩‍💼👨‍💼 For J-K Govt Jobs: No person in the state can get govt jobs without a CID nod and in case of adverse notice it will be screened once and then possibly rejected without notice. They will have to also disclose whether any close relative is part of any political party. This follows a previous amendment that allowed a government to dismiss someone from service without inquiry.

🇮🇷 Sticking Point: Iran President-elect Ebrahim Raisi has said that he will not meet US President Joe Biden and instead asked the US and European countries to stick to the 2015 deal. This is a hardline stance contrary to current President Hassan Rouhani’s position that he would meet anyone if his country benefits.

🇪🇺📺🇬🇧 Pass me the remote: Post-Brexit European Union is planning to cut down on British TV series saying it has a disproportionate representation on European television and a risk to its cultural diversity.

🇪🇸 Forgive thy enemies: Spain confirms that it will pardon Catalan separatists despite fierce opposition. Its PM Pedro Sanchez says he is guided by the “constitutional spirit of forgiveness”.

🇫🇷 Not Everyone: A woman named Valeri Bacot is on trial for allegedly killing a man who had allegedly been raping her since she was 12. At the time, he was her step-father, and then went on to be her husband. He allegedly forced her into prostitution.

🇸🇪 Swedish House Mafia: For the first time in its histroy, the country’s Prime Minister, Stefan Lofven, loses vote of confidence.

🇪🇺🆚🇧🇾 More sanctions: European Union is not holding back against Belarus, perceived to be close to Russia, and is planning to expand its sanctions to strike the country’s economy – oil, tobacco and potash – that bring in huge forex. EU banks may also be barred from offering services. The decisions will be finalised soon.

🤑 UN Report: India was the fifth largest recipient of foreign direct investment in 2020 at $64 billion.

👾 Too many Bugs: The Finance Ministry will meet Infosys today to discuss issues related to the new income tax website – basic login issues, inability to generage OTP or password and other problems.

📉 Blowing to Bits: Chinese crackdown on mining operations has caused Bitcoin to lose 10% of its value.

🐬 Covid positive: With the demand for fish and sand reducing due to the pandemic, there has been a significant rise in the number of dolphins and ghariyal in the Chambal river.

🐟 In Danger: Unesco says the Great Barrier Reef should be put on a list of World Heritage Sites that are in danger. Australia opposes it.
